Solution for 21m^2-26m+8=0 equation:


Simplifying
21m2 + -26m + 8 = 0

Reorder the terms:
8 + -26m + 21m2 = 0

Solving
8 + -26m + 21m2 = 0

Solving for variable 'm'.

Factor a trinomial.
(4 + -7m)(2 + -3m) = 0

Subproblem 1

Set the factor '(4 + -7m)'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ying 4 + -7m = 0 Solving 4 + -7m = 0 Move all terms containing m to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'-4' to each side of the equation. 4 + -4 + -7m = 0 + -4 Combine like terms: 4 + -4 = 0 0 + -7m = 0 + -4 -7m = 0 + -4 Combine like terms: 0 + -4 = -4 -7m = -4 Divide each side by '-7'. m = 0.5714285714 Simplifying m = 0.5714285714

Subproblem 2

Set the factor '(2 + -3m)'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ying 2 + -3m = 0 Solving 2 + -3m = 0 Move all terms containing m to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'-2' to each side of the equation. 2 + -2 + -3m = 0 + -2 Combine like terms: 2 + -2 = 0 0 + -3m = 0 + -2 -3m = 0 + -2 Combine like terms: 0 + -2 = -2 -3m = -2 Divide each side by '-3'. m = 0.6666666667 Simplifying m = 0.6666666667

Solution

m = {0.5714285714, 0.6666666667}
